Hey guys,
When I am driving my steering wheel tend to turns to the right. Its not something I cant keep straight but it gets annoying. At faster speeds it will turn a little bit more. Not sure if its just a wheel Alignment problem or what.

Try getting on the freeway and trying different lanes, when in the far left it should slightly drift left. Likewise on the far right it should slightly drift right. This is called following the crown of the road. Most roads are not perfectly flat, they're humped in the middle for water drainage, your vehicle will naturally follow this crown. The effect is more noticeable on a vehicle with wide tires.
If it pulls to the right, I would have it aligned and the tires checked (check for abnormal wear which could cause pulling).
When I worked for an a Acura dealer's service dept., I would have to go on test drives all the time and explain/show people on the freeway.
